Nuno Espirito Santo sacked by Tottenham Hotspur
Nuno Espirito Santo sacked by Tottenham Hotspur
International / Premier League / Soccer / Top story

Nuno Espirito Santo sacked by Tottenham Hotspur

Nuno Espirito has been sacked by Tottenham Hotspur, following a lacklustre start to his first season in charge. The former Wolves boss lasted just 17 games in the Spurs dugout, winning 10, drawing one and losing six.
